Another acquisition for Pewag

The UK division of lifting chain manufacturer Pewag, which also owns Modulift and LMS has acquired web sling and lifting gear manufacturer Aberdeen Web.


Established in 1992 Aberdeen Web is located next to Dyce airport in Aberdeen Scotland, in the past 30 years or so it has become a significant supplier of web slings, round slings, and ratchet systems. Especially to the offshore industry.

Pewag says that the move is part of its global expansion strategy, with the aim to provide customers with “a trusted one stop solution below the hook.” No details of the transaction have yet been released.
